" *NO FORWARD CHAIN* This spacious family home is located at the end of a prestigious cul-de-sac in the FAVOURED VILLAGE of Bourton. The accommodation is well appointed and in excellent decorative order, briefly comprising Entrance Hall, WC, Sitting Room, Dining Room, Study, Kitchen with separate Utility, Four first floor bedrooms, En Suite and Family Bathroom. Gated driveway with double garage and pretty gardens

Detached Family Home
Four Bedrooms
No Forward Chain
Attractive Gardens
Double Garage


Entrance Hall x . Double glazed entrance door with glass side panel, under stairs store cupboard, coved ceiling, stairs rising to the first floor landing.

WC x . Close coupled WC, wash hand basin with tiling to splash prone areas, opaque double glazed window, radiator and cloaks hooks.

Sitting Room11'7" x 17'2" (3.53m x 5.23m). Front aspect double glazed window and double glazed French doors to the rear garden. Stone fireplace with wooden mantle and fire inset, TV aerial and telephone points. Coved ceiling.

Dining Room9'8" x 11'3" (2.95m x 3.43m). Double glazed window, radiator and coved ceiling.

Study9'8" x 5'7" (2.95m x 1.7m). Side aspect double glazed window, telephone point, radiator and coved ceiling.

Kitchen Breakfast12'8" x 9'9" (3.86m x 2.97m). The Kitchen area is well fitted with a range of wooden wall and base units with drawers, roll top work surface with one and a half bowl sink with drainer, built in double oven and Neff electric hob, built in dishwasher, fridge/freezer. Part tiled walls, radiator, eyeball lighting and dual aspect double glazed window. Ceramic tiled floor. Door to Utility room.

Utility12'8" x 6'3" (3.86m x 1.9m). Wall and base units with work surface and single drainer sink unit, space and plumbing for automatic washing machine. Space for fridge. Ceramic tiled floor. Door to Garage, double glazed access doors to the front and rear gardens.

Double Garage18'4" x 18'9" (5.59m x 5.72m). Two up and over garage doors (one electric), power and light connected, rear aspect window and door to the garden. Ample overhead storage into the roof apex.

Landing x . Arched double glazed window, airing cupboard, access to the loft space, smoke alarm.

Master Bedroom12'11" x 15'11" (3.94m x 4.85m). Comprising built in double wardrobe, radiator, coved ceiling, dual aspect double glazed window. Door to en suite.

En-suite x . Built in corner shower cubicle with mains shower inset, pedestal wash hand basin, close coupled WC, fully tiled walls, radiator, shaver light. Opaque double glazed window.

Bedroom Two11'9" x 11'1" (3.58m x 3.38m). Rear aspect double glazed window, radiator, coved ceiling. Built in double wardrobe with overhead storage cupboard.

Bedroom Three11'7" x 8'8" (3.53m x 2.64m). Built in wardrobe, radiator, double glazed window, coved ceiling.

Bedroom Four11'7" x 8'1" (3.53m x 2.46m). Built in double wardrobe, double glazed window, radiator, coved ceiling.

Bathroom x . Comprising a panelled bath with mixer tap shower attachment, pedestal wash hand basin, close coupled WC, radiator, opaque double glazed window.

Outside x .

Front Garden/Driveway x . A 5-Bar gate gives access to the driveway which is gravelled with shrub borders.

Rear / Side Garden x . The pretty rear garden wraps around the property and is mainly laid to lawn, enclosed by wood panel fencing with side access gate. The garden is well stocked with a variety of flowers, shrubs and trees. Patio area ideal for outside dining.
